Fabindia plans to open more experience centres across India

Fabindia will open 10 new stores in East India. As of now the home and lifestyle brand has 45 stores in East India, of which 15 are in Kolkata. Of the 10 new stores, three or four outlets will open in Kolkata. The home and lifestyle brand currently has 298 retail stores across 105 cities in India and 14 locations abroad.

Fabindia also has 13 experience centers across India. In addition to the brand’s signature offerings across garments, organics, home and personal care, an experience center houses a FabCafé, an interior design studio, an organic wellness centre, an alteration studio and a children’s zone. The typical investment for such centers is Rs 3000 to Rs 3 500 per sq ft. An experience center usually earns a crore a month in revenue. By the end of this year, Fabindia expects 30 per cent of its retail space to be occupied by experience centers. The brand is also increasing omni-channel features across its stores.

Although the brand is basically a brick-and-mortar business, it is strengthening its e-commerce store. The brand also retails from multi-brand e-commerce platforms such as Myntra and Amazon but does not take part in deep discounting. Online sales currently only contribute four per cent of the business’ total revenue.
